17's are a problem if you want anythin in the 27" - 29" tall range. Your either stuck with 35 - 40 series (45's in the smaller sizes) that come in at 26" or less or you jump up to 30" tall sport truck tires. I have 285-50/20's on my truck - 31.22 tall. This is a real fat tire with a wide foot print that would be ideal in a 17" version (28.2" tall).
The 275-50-17 is about 28" which is what I`m trying to stick with. I need to contace Nitto I guess to see if they are still available. I don`t want to go with a 26" tire because my car will have 4.11`s in about a month. I`m not worried about gas mileage or freeway rpms, but I think the shorter tire would make the gearing too low for my set up.
